    National 2 Gun League coming in 2013!

    I've partnered with a solid team and we are building a National 2 Gun league. Our official announcement will be March 17th, 2013. We will have a national classification system with classifier stages designed by shooters from a wide spectrum of shooting disciplines (3 Gun, Defensive and USPSA) some of them National and World Champions. The league will be rifle and pistol with a focus on the rifle with the pistol supplementing courses of fire. Classifiers will be rifle only, pistol only and a blend of both.

    We already have two clubs in our beta program and will expand to 8 prior to our announcement. They are currently running matches under our draft rulebook and providing feedback.

    Once I can give more details, I will. We will, out of the gate, have the most integrated software toolset in the history of shooting sports. I personally think, in 2012, we should have technology handling the mundane tasks enabling us to focus on the more important things.
